What I Look for in a Good Fit
Fit was the first thing I paid attention to. I always make sure the harness sits snugly but not too tight. I check that I can fit two fingers under the straps, and I look for adjustable points so I can get the right fit around the chest and neck area. A poor fit can cause discomfort, so this part matters a lot to me.
Material and Comfort Matter
I prefer soft, durable materials like padded nylon or breathable mesh because my dog wears the harness for walks and sometimes longer outings. I avoid anything that looks stiff or rough against the skin. Comfort is important to me because if my dog seems uneasy, the harness is not the right one.
Ease of Use
I like a harness that is easy to put on and take off. If I struggle with buckles or straps every time, I know I won’t use it consistently. Quick-release buckles and simple adjustments make my routine much easier, especially when my dog is excited to go outside.
Safety Features I Consider
I always check for strong stitching, secure hardware, and reflective details. Reflective strips are especially helpful when I walk my dog early in the morning or at night. I also look for a design that reduces the chance of slipping out, since safety is my top priority.
